The Rise of Labour Hire: Risks and Rewards
The increasing use of temporary workforce has noticeably changed the environment of employment. Businesses are more and more utilizing this system to gain flexibility and lower outlays. However, this change isn't without challenges. While temporary staffing can deliver access to a greater range of skills and fill short-term needs, possible dangers include heightened legal responsibilities, reduced worker commitment, and potential impacts on present team attitude. Carefully evaluating these advantages and downsides is vital for any company contemplating to implement this strategy.

Labour Standards in the Staffing System
The prevalent labour hire system presents specific challenges to protecting worker protections. Many times, workers engaged through these arrangements may be wrongly defined as independent contractors , limiting their access to key employment protections such as the lowest pay , overtime compensation, and vacation time . Furthermore , lack of immediate supervision by the host employer can lead to exploitation and violation of labour regulations . As a result, strengthened legal safeguards and increased implementation are necessary to secure the equity of employment terms for every labour hire workers .
Labour Placement: What Personnel Need to Understand
Working through a staffing agency arrangement can be a great experience, but it's vital for individuals to understand their rights and responsibilities. You’re essentially contracted by the agency while carrying out work for their customer. This means your job agreements, including remuneration, allowances, and working hours, are primarily determined by the labour hire provider, not the client company. It’s necessary to closely inspect your contract and seek clarification regarding any doubts before taking on the job. Improving Staffing Hire: Present Discussions and Projected Paths
This ongoing conversation surrounding staffing contracting practices is driven by worries regarding worker exploitation and wage theft. Latest reports have highlighted serious gaps within the present framework. Suggested modifications feature enhanced scrutiny, mandatory transparency of hire fees, and a move toward joint accountability for main companies. Examining forward, future outlooks could involve transferable benefits for temporary staff and a greater focus on guaranteeing equitable pay and protected job situations.
